Prediction and head to head Arthur Rinderknech vs. Marc-Andrea Huesler
This will be the 5th time that Arthur Rinderknech and Marc-Andrea Huesler fight against each other. The head to head is 2-2 (see full H2H stats), 1-0 on indoor hard courts.
The last time that they locked horns, Huesler won 4-6 7-6(5) 6-4 in the 1st round in Adelaide back in January 2023.

Ranked no. 82, Rinderknech will start his run in Basel after he played his last match in Antwerp where he lost 7-6(7) 6-4 to Gaston in the 1st round on the 16th of October.
Arthur has a composed 23-27 win-loss record in 2023, 4-6 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).
His best result of the year was winning the title the Zug Challenger where he overcame Joris De Loore in the final 3-6 6-3 6-4.
Talking about his overall career, The French player has an overall 249-148 record. He has a positive 75-44 record on indoor hard courts.

Ranked no. 171, Marc-Andrea will start his run in Basel after he played his last match in the Captif Challenger where he lost 6-3 6-4 to Karlovskiy in the 1st round on the 3rd of October.
The Swiss has a composed 16-28 win-loss record in 2023, 3-6 on indoor hard courts (See FULL STATS).
In terms of his career, Huesler has an overall 244-205 record. He has a negative 45-47 record on indoor hard courts.
